Output 7bbce622ac6b28ce2101a31bcd938881fff1286feec130b0b15a7b33910f99e7:1

value
84918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 805008d8fd8a7ffe5b509b7aad70f7f42094852a OP_EQUAL
address
3DPUHzmcFiTjdehgTW3w5rGBFaBL58Rtgu
transaction
7bbce622ac6b28ce2101a31bcd938881fff1286feec130b0b15a7b33910f99e7
confirmations
138154
spent
true